    Combinatorial testing or t-way testing (t represents strength) is useful to detect faults due to interactions. Pairwise testing is one type of t-way testing. The technique is effective in reducing the number of test cases without decreasing the level of coverage. Besides, its purpose is to overcome the problem of exhaustive testing that produces a great number of test cases and is impossible to be implemented due to time and cost constraints. Pairwise T-way Test Suite Generation Strategy based on Ant Colony Optimization (pTTSGA) is introduced to generate a near-optimum test suite size. Experiments have been conducted to evaluate the ability of this strategy for pairwise testing. The results are compared to benchmark results. Overall, pTTSGA produces a comparable test suite size.

    The Moment invariant is a feature extraction technique used to extract the global features for shape recognition and identification analysis. There are many types of Moment Invariants technique since it was introduced. To date, many applications still use the Moment Invariant technique as feature extraction technique to extract the features of any images. The reason why the Moment Invariants still valid till today because its capabilities to analyze the image due to its invariant features of an image based on rotation, translation and scaling factors. Therefore, this review paper focuses to elaborate the history of Moment invariants and its applications in related fields. The summary about the advantages and disadvantages of Moment Invariants techniques will be described at the end of this review paper.

    Queuing has become a common occurrence in malls, train stations, and others. Queuing especially in healthcare intuitions has become a center of attraction because of the long waiting time either at the registration or in receiving treatments. Therefore, in solving this problem, a smart management waiting system for outpatient clinics is developed by using AppGyver and Backendless as the data storage. This system will be operating by QR code scanning for administrators to obtain patients’ personal information before patients obtain the queue number via MyQUEUE mobile application (patients’ interface). By providing queue numbers through the mobile application, patients don’t have to wait in a small uncomfortable waiting lounge instead patients can wait at their desired places such as cafeteria, in their car, and others. Patients also don’t have to worry about missing their turns because there will be a 10 minutes reminder before their turn. Other than that, there is a feature that digitalized the appointment details which means patients don’t have to worry about missing their appointment book or card. The performance of both systems which are the patients’ interface and administrators’ interface is successfully designed and the output obtained. The administrator is able to assign queue numbers, notify patients 10 minutes before consultation time, and assign follow-up appointments to patients.
